Giwa, in a statement he issued on Monday, urged Pastor Bakare to learn from what is befalling vice president Yemi Osinbajo.
Bakare, in an old video recording declared he is “number 16” after President Muhammadu Buhari, who he says is “number 15″ in the ”scheme of things”.
Bakare, during a sermon said that nothing could change it because he was born for that purpose to be president.
But Giwa, in response to Bakare’s assertion, specifically quoted 1 John 2:15-16 which says, “Do not love the world or things in the world. If anyone loves the world, the love of the Father is not in him. For all that is in the world, that is, the lust of the flesh, the lust of the eyes and the pride of life is not of the Father but is of the world.”
“Whatever Pastor Tunde Bakare meant by the video, I challenge him to tell the world where the scripture says a Pastor should partake in politics.
“Pastors can speak to power, advise and criticise when necessary. The moment you join politics as a Pastor, you have missed the road to heaven.
“All is because of money. You cannot serve God and as well serving money, it is impossible.”
